Application of a lagrangian transport model to organo-mineral aggregates within the Nazaré canyon
[摘要] In this study, a hydrodynamic model was applied to the Nazaré submarinecanyon with boundary forcing provided by an operational forecast model forthe west Iberian coast for the spring of 2009. After validation, a lagrangiantransport model was coupled to the hydrodynamic model to study and comparethe transport patterns of three different classes of organo-mineralaggregates along the Nazaré canyon. The results show that the transportin the canyon is neither constant, nor unidirectional and that there arepreferential areas where deposited matter is resuspended and redistributed.The transport of the larger class size of organo-mineral aggregates(2000 μm and 4000 μm) is less pronounced, and a decreasein the phytodetrital carbon flux along the canyon is observed. During themodelled period, the Nazaré canyon acts as a depocentre of sedimentaryorganic matter rather than a conduit of organo-mineral aggregates to the deepsea, as has been reported by other authors. The results of this study arecrucial for the understanding of the oceanic carbon sequestration at thecontinental margin, and therefore important for evaluating the role ofsubmarine canyons within the global carbon cycle.
